During the pandemic, we worked with their creative agency, Arts & Letters, on this creative spot to celebrate the “return of football.” What’s interesting about this spot is how Art’s & Letters was able to blend a variety of creative mediums and utilize internal assets from Walt Disney brands, including animation and ESPN-owned assets. Original production was also incorporated into this spot to showcase top athletes and coaches.

There are many ways to work with C&R. Sometimes we are engaged from start to finish, and sometimes we are engaged at different stages of the production process. In this example, we were asked to research “real reactions from football sports fans.” We were given a list of potential sports teams and told they were looking for wide-angle footage of fan lounges or stands during games. Authenticity was key. Although the quality of the film was somewhat important, the real moments of fans evoking a particular emotion were more important. ESPN tells us that a fan knows a fan. When “fake” these moments, their fans react negatively on social media and, in some cases, this has created negative viral moments for the brand.

Arts & Letters used Celine Dion’s powerful song, “It’s All Coming Back to Me” to create and punctuate the momentum of this spot. The spot is supposed to start sad and end with JOY and HAPPINESS about the return of football. Notice how powerful the audio is in demonstrating this, how the creative mediums are mixed together and, of course, the real-life outrageous football fans celebrating their favorite sport. Enjoy.​
